The appointment itself

Freedom Sports Medicine is located in the outer eastern suburbs of Melbourne and we treat patients from all surrounding regions. Our state of the art treatment rooms enable our physiotherapists to listen to your concerns in a safe and welcoming 1:1 environment. All appointments run for a minimum of 30 minutes.

In the appointment, your physio will ask a range of questions designed to help tailor a treatment plan that is appropriate for your goals and abilities. Their questions will focus on three key areas:

Results: What do I hope to achieve? Why?

Reality: What is wrong with me? How did this injury or condition occur? What impact is it having on my day to day and sporting life?

Roadblocks: What is preventing me from getting back to the level of physical fitness that I previously enjoyed?

Having established the answers to these questions, our physios will be able to produce a personalised plan that will have you back on your feet in no time.
